About This Study
This observational study evaluates the impact of Ibogaine-Magnesium (IM), 5-methoxy-N,N-dimethyltryptamine (5-MeO-DMT), Magnetic e-Resonance Therapy (MeRT), and Physiological Supplementation (PS) on pos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D) and traumatic brain injury-related cognitive symptoms among Special Operations Forces (SOF) combat veterans.

Inclusion Criteria: * At least 18 years of age * Sponsored by SOC-F Program Exclusion Criteria (evaluated by SOC-F, not Axial Therapeutic Research): * Diagnosis of Schizophrenia, Bipolar I or II disorder for which patient has been hospitalized or medicated, Depersonalization and/or Derealization Disorder * Cerebellar dysfunction, Epilepsy, Psychosis or acute confusional state, Dementia * Prolonged corrected QT interval (QTc) Interval (450ms in males; 470ms in females) * History of heart failure or hypertrophic heart * Active blood clots (e.g., Pulmonary embolism, Deep vein thrombosis) * Major respiratory conditions (e.g., Emphysema, Cystic fibrosis) * Severe chronic gastrointestinal issues (e.g., bleeding ulcer, leaky gut syndrome) * Within 6 months of surgeries * Abnormal blood test results (e.g., potassium or magnesium outside normal range) * Impaired kidney or liver function * Refusal to taper off of sel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) medication
